About This Home
Beautiful custom built 4 bedroom, 2.5 bath home on a spacious half acre lot with peaceful waterfront views. From the moment you enter, you are welcomed by an open and airy floor plan featuring a wood burning fireplace, high ceilings with crown molding, and a clear view of the rear yard. The kitchen is designed for both style and function with stainless steel appliances, custom cabinetry, and granite countertops. The primary suite offers a relaxing retreat with a large walk in closet and a spa inspired bath complete with a garden tub, separate shower, and granite countertops. Outdoor space is set up for convenience and enjoyment with an expansive yard overlooking the pond. There is ample concrete already poured for a travel trailer along with a 30 amp breaker for easy RV hookup. The California style garage provides additional versatility for storage or workspace. Situated on a quiet dead end street, this home offers privacy and comfort. Solar panels and a full security camera system will remain with the property.
